Position Overview:

The Director, Safety & Compliance will oversee all aspects of operational safety and compliance within the organization. The ideal candidate will manage both people and processes, implementing systems, policies and practices that foster a culture of safety and minimize incidents.

 

Responsibilities:

· Work with other departments, collaborating with HR, operations and maintenance to integrate safety standards into all fleet management aspects.

· Conduct regular audits and inspections of vehicles and safety procedures to ensure ongoing compliance and identify areas for improvement.

· Maintain thorough records of accidents, incidents and safety training to ensure transparency and facilitate any necessary legal or insurance claims.

· Utilize technology, including GPS and ISAAC telematics, to monitor driver behaviour and coach drivers on safety practices.

· Guide and lead others in all matters surrounding the safe operations of a commercial vehicle.

· Ensure compliance with USA DOT regulations, the Canadian Highway Traffic Act, CTPAT and border crossing regulations.

· Act as a key point of contact for any over-the-road incidents, responding to inquiries professionally and promptly.

· Oversee the safety and compliance team (Safety Administrator and Fleet Administrator) in training drivers about speed, HOS/ELOG compliance, licensing, and safety.

· Manage and take responsibility for maintaining high-performance ratings in relation to various provincial and US safety and compliance entities, including the FMCSA and Provincial CVOR.

Qualifications and Competencies:

· 5+ years of experience in the transportation industry.

· Educational background in logistics, business, or a related field.

· Commitment to driver safety and compliance.

· Proven leadership and communication skills.

· Comprehensive experience with incident investigation and determination of causation.

· Excellent knowledge of USA DOT rules and the Canadian Highway Traffic Act.

· Strong with MS Office Suite and TMW software would be an asset.
